Metered water consumption definition

Metered water consumption means water measured through public utility meters or meters owned and installed by the customer and approved by the Director of Seattle Public Utilities.
Metered water consumption means water measured through public utility meters or meters owned and installed by the customer and approved by the Superintendent.

  • Metered water consumption ranged from 5.5 m3 to 8.8 m3 per month per household – about 1.5 m3 to 2.4 m3 per person per month.14Until recently, Armenia did not have data on actual water consumption received from a large household database.
